    The Fabric Swatch Trap (Don't Trust the Tiny Squares)

    Selecting bali custom blinds costco fabrics from a two-inch square on a backlit computer screen is a recipe for heartbreak. I once ordered what I thought was a soft oatmeal linen, only to have it arrive looking like a shiny, silver-grey office partition. Texture is the ultimate indicator of quality. If the fabric is too thin or has an artificial sheen, it will scream 'big box store' the moment the sun hits it.

    When you’re looking at shades costco offers, pay attention to the 'openness' factor. A 1% openness provides great privacy but can feel like a solid wall, while a 5% or 10% openness allows you to see the silhouette of the trees outside.     The 3 Non-Negotiable Upgrades for a High-End Look

    If you want costco bali blinds to look like they were commissioned by an architect, you have to spend a little extra on the details. First, never leave the roll exposed. An exposed roll is fine for a garage, but in a living room, it looks unfinished. Always select a matching fabric-wrapped cassette or a sleek square valance. It hides the hardware and gives the window a finished, architectural header.

    Second, specify a 'reverse roll.' Standard shades roll off the back, which leaves a gap between the fabric and the glass. A reverse roll sends the fabric over the front of the tube, hiding the roll itself and allowing the shade to clear deep window sills or those annoying manual window cranks. Third, skip the cheap plastic bead chains. If you aren't going motorized, choose the stainless steel chain or the cordless lift. The weight of the metal chain feels substantial in your hand and doesn't yellow over time like the plastic versions.

    Where the Big Box Experience Actually Frustrated Me

    The biggest hurdle with bali window treatments costco is the total lack of design hand-holding. You are the expert. If you mismeasure by a quarter-inch, that’s on you. The online interface is clunky, and it won't warn you if a specific fabric choice is too heavy for the cordless mechanism you've selected. I’ve seen people try to order roman shades costco through this program and end up with shades that have awkward 'stacking' heights because they didn't account for the fabric thickness.

    For more complex, tailored looks like fabric roman shades, the DIY route is risky.     Are Costco Bali blinds the same as regular Bali blinds?

    Essentially, yes. They are manufactured by the same parent company (Springs Window Fashions). The main difference is the curated selection of fabrics and the discounted pricing structure available specifically through the Costco member portal.

    How long does shipping take for Costco custom blinds?

    Since these are custom-made to your exact measurements, don't expect Amazon Prime speeds. Usually, it takes about 2 to 3 weeks from the time you place the order until they arrive at your doorstep. During a major sale, that window can stretch to 4 or 5 weeks.

    Can I return custom blinds to Costco if I measure wrong?

    This is the 'gray area.' While Costco has an incredible return policy, custom-made items are tricky. Generally, if there is a manufacturing defect, they will replace them. If you simply measured your window wrong, you might be stuck with them, though some members report success with returns if they are persistent.
